Description

High-pressure cleaning machine pump
Technical Field
The utility model relates to a cleaning machine pump technical field specifically is a high pressure cleaner pump.
Background
At present, in the prior art, the high-pressure washer pump can generate large noise and vibration when working, works in noise for a long time, and the body of a worker is influenced, and the normal work of the high-pressure washer pump can be influenced by the large vibration, so that the washer pump breaks down, and the service life of the washer pump is shortened.

Drawings
FIG. 1 is a sectional view of the front view of the present invention;
fig. 2 is a schematic structural diagram of a rear view of the present invention.
In the figure: the cleaning machine comprises a fixing plate 1, a mounting plate 2, a cleaning machine pump assembly 3, a first damping mechanism 4, a sliding chute 41, a sliding rod 42, a sliding block 43, a first spring 44, a movable rod 45, a fixed block 46, a first rotating shaft 47, a second damping mechanism 5, a sliding chute 51, a sliding block 52, a second rotating shaft 53, a fixed rod 54, a third rotating shaft 55, a damping pad 6, a connecting block 7, an expansion rod 8, a second spring 9 and a third spring 10.

Referring to fig. 1-2, a high pressure washer pump includes a fixed plate 1, a mounting plate 2, a washer pump assembly 3, a first damping mechanism 4 and a second damping mechanism 5, the mounting plate 2 is disposed above the fixed plate 1, the washer pump assembly 3 is mounted on the top of the mounting plate 2, a damping pad 6 is mounted on the top of the mounting plate 2, the top of the damping pad 6 is fixedly connected with the washer pump assembly 3, the damping pad 6 is disposed to damp the washer pump assembly 3, connecting blocks 7 are fixedly connected to the left and right sides of the top of the mounting plate 2, one side of the connecting block 7 near the washer pump assembly 3 is in contact with the connecting block 7, the function of limiting the washer pump assembly 3 is achieved by disposing the connecting block 7, the first damping mechanisms 4 are two, and the two first damping mechanisms 4 are respectively mounted on the left and right sides of the fixed plate 1, one side that first damper 4 is close to mounting panel 2 rather than fixed connection, two telescopic links 8 of the equal fixed connection in the left and right sides at 1 top of fixed plate, the bottom fixed connection of mounting panel 2 is passed through at the top of two telescopic links 8, second spring 9 has been cup jointed on the surface of telescopic link 8, the both ends of second spring 9 respectively with fixed plate 1 and mounting panel 2 fixed connection, mutually support through telescopic link 8 and second spring 9, it carries out absorbing effect to mounting panel 2 to have played, second damper 5 sets up to two, two dampers 5 set up both sides around fixed plate 1 respectively.
Referring to fig. 1-2, the first damping mechanism 4 includes a sliding chute 41, the sliding chute 41 is disposed at the top of the fixing plate 1, the left and right sides of the inner wall of the sliding chute 41 are fixedly connected through a sliding rod 42, a sliding block 43 is movably connected to the surface of the sliding rod 42, a first spring 44 is sleeved on the surface of the sliding rod 42, two ends of the first spring 44 are respectively fixedly connected to the sliding block 43 and the inner wall of the sliding chute 41, a movable rod 45 is movably connected to one side of the sliding block 43 away from the sliding chute 41, a fixing block 46 is fixedly connected to one side of the mounting plate 2 close to the movable rod 45, a first rotating shaft 47 is fixedly connected to the front side of the fixing block 46, and the surface of.
Referring to fig. 1-2, the second damping mechanism 5 includes two sliding grooves 51, the two sliding grooves 51 are respectively disposed on the outer surfaces of the fixing plate 1 and the mounting plate 2, the inner wall of the sliding groove 51 is movably connected with two sliding blocks 52, one side of the sliding block 52 away from the sliding groove 51 is fixedly connected with a second rotating shaft 53, the four second rotating shafts 53 are movably connected through two fixing rods 54 which are arranged in a crossing manner, the two fixing rods 54 are fixedly connected through a third spring 10, the third spring 10 is disposed to play a role in buffering the fixing rods 54, and the two fixing rods 54 are movably connected through a third rotating shaft 55.
During the use, the cleaning machine pump unit 3 during operation produces vibrations, the impact force that vibrations produced is assaulted mounting panel 2, mounting panel 2 produces the extrusion to telescopic link 8 and second spring 9, telescopic link 8 and second spring 9 take place deformation, mounting panel 2 simultaneously strikes to movable rod 45 production, movable rod 45 drives slider 43 and moves to the outside in the surface of slide bar 42, produce the extrusion to first spring 44, deformation takes place for first spring 44, mounting panel 2 simultaneously strikes second damper 5 production, two sliding blocks 52 move to the outside, deformation takes place for two dead levers 54, produce the extrusion to third spring 10, deformation takes place for third spring 10, the vibrations to cleaning machine pump unit 3 offset, reduce the noise and the vibrations of cleaning machine pump unit 3.
